Monster Hunter World reaches 15 million units shipped

Monster Hunter World has hit the huge milestone of 15 million units shipped. The game was already Capcom’s best-selling game of all time.

Subnautica tops 5 million sales worldwide

The underwater survival game from developer Unknown Worlds, Subnautica, has sold 5 million copies worldwide, says founder Charlie Cleveland.

Final Fantasy VII Remake delayed to April 10, 2020

Developers Square Enix announced that they are delaying the release of Final Fantasy VII Remake. The game will now launch on April 10, 2020.

Sony is not planning not participate in E3 2020

It’s been confirmed that PlayStation is skipping E3 for the second consecutive year because the event does not work with their current strategy for the future.

GameStop’s Christmas sales dropped by 27.5% in 2019

GameStop’s full-year guidance has been lowered yet again following the nine-week holiday sales period since the sales were well below expectations.

Oculus Quest backorders slip to February – March 2020

Across all retailers the Oculus Quest is listed as backordered, and Oculus US has the estimated delivery date in late February or early March 2020.
